The PMU controls the Deep power-down mode. Four general purpose register in the PMU
can be used to retain data during Deep power-down mode.
Table 48.
The power control register selects whether one of the ARM Cortex-M0 controlled
power-down modes (Sleep mode or Deep-sleep mode) or the Deep power-down mode is
entered and provides the flags for Sleep or Deep-sleep modes and Deep power-down
modes respectively. See
